About Chander Prabha

Chander Prabha is a scholar working on Information Systems, Computer Networks and Communications, Artificial Intelligence, Computer Vision and Pattern Recognition and Electrical and Electronic Engineering, having authored 122 papers that have together received 703 indexed citations. Recurring topics across this work include IoT and Edge/Fog Computing (13 papers), Brain Tumor Detection and Classification (9 papers), Network Security and Intrusion Detection (7 papers), Blockchain Technology Applications and Security (7 papers), COVID-19 diagnosis using AI (6 papers), Cloud Data Security Solutions (6 papers), Advanced Neural Network Applications (5 papers) and Advanced Malware Detection Techniques (5 papers). The work is most often cited by research in Library and Information Sciences (61 citations), Information Systems (191 citations), Information Systems and Management (48 citations), Communication (48 citations) and Health Information Management (23 citations). Chander Prabha has collaborated with scholars based in India, United States and Saudi Arabia. Frequent co-authors include Lynn Silipigni Connaway, Gurpreet Singh, Jaspreet Singh, Neha Sharma, Jaspreet Singh, Muskan Muskan, Ashutosh Pathak, Nitin Mittal, Shalini Kumari and Preeti Sharma. Their work appears in journals such as Scientific Reports, IEEE Access, Library trends, Serials Review and Computers, materials & continua/Computers, materials & continua (Print).
